Class YoutubeIpRotatorSetup
- java.lang.Object
-
- com.sedmelluq.lava.extensions.youtuberotator.YoutubeIpRotatorSetup
-
public class YoutubeIpRotatorSetup ext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description YoutubeIpRotatorSetup(AbstractRoutePlanner routePlanner)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ected voidapply(java.util.List<com.sedmelluq.discord.lavaplayer.tools.http.ExtendedHttpConfigurable> configurables, YoutubeIpRotatorFilter filter)YoutubeIpRotatorSetupforConfiguration(com.sedmelluq.discord.lavaplayer.tools.http.ExtendedHttpConfigurable configurable, boolean isSearch)YoutubeIpRotatorSetupforManager(com.sedmelluq.discord.lavaplayer.player.AudioPlayerManager playerManager)YoutubeIpRotatorSetupforSource(com.sedmelluq.discord.lavaplayer.source.youtube.YoutubeAudioSourceManager sourceManager)voidsetup()YoutubeIpRotatorSetupwithMainDelegateFilter(com.sedmelluq.discord.lavaplayer.tools.http.HttpContextFilter filter)YoutubeIpRotatorSetupwithRetryLimit(int retryLimit)YoutubeIpRotatorSetupwithSearchDelegateFilter(com.sedmelluq.discord.lavaplayer.tools.http.HttpContextFilter filter)
-
-
-
Constructor Detail
-
YoutubeIpRotatorSetup
public YoutubeIpRotatorSetup(AbstractRoutePlanner routePlanner)
-
-
Method Detail
-
forConfiguration
public YoutubeIpRotatorSetup forConfiguration(com.sedmelluq.discord.lavaplayer.tools.http.ExtendedHttpConfigurable configurable, boolean isSearch)
-
forSource
public YoutubeIpRotatorSetup forSource(com.sedmelluq.discord.lavaplayer.source.youtube.YoutubeAudioSourceManager sourceManager)
-
forManager
public YoutubeIpRotatorSetup forManager(com.sedmelluq.discord.lavaplayer.player.AudioPlayerManager playerManager)
-
withRetryLimit
public YoutubeIpRotatorSetup withRetryLimit(int retryLimit)
-
withMainDelegateFilter
public YoutubeIpRotatorSetup withMainDelegateFilter(com.sedmelluq.discord.lavaplayer.tools.http.HttpContextFilter filter)
-
withSearchDelegateFilter
public YoutubeIpRotatorSetup withSearchDelegateFilter(com.sedmelluq.discord.lavaplayer.tools.http.HttpContextFilter filter)
-
setup
public void setup()
-
apply
protected void apply(java.util.List<com.sedmelluq.discord.lavaplayer.tools.http.ExtendedHttpConfigurable> configurables, YoutubeIpRotatorFilter filter)
-
-